Roofing Cost in Hogpits Bottom: A Comprehensive Guide
When it comes to roofing costs in Hogpits Bottom, homeowners often find themselves wondering how much they should expect to pay for a new roof or roof replacement. At Riverside Building and Roofing Ltd, we understand that every home is unique, and the cost of roofing can vary greatly depending on several factors.
The cost of roofing in Hogpits Bottom can range from £3,000 to £15,000 or more, depending on the size of your home, the type of materials used, and the complexity of the job. On average, a new roof can cost around £8,000 to £12,000.

If you're considering a new roof or roof replacement, the cost will depend on the extent of the work required. A new roof can cost more than a roof replacement, as it involves installing a completely new roof, including the underlying structure.
The cost of hiring a roofer in Hogpits Bottom can vary depending on the roofer's experience, reputation, and the complexity of the job. On average, a roofer can charge between £200 to £500 per day.
Insulation and Roofing Costs
Proper insulation is essential to reduce heat loss and energy bills. The cost of insulation can range from £500 to £2,000, depending on the type and quality of insulation used.
Flat Roofing Costs in Hogpits Bottom
Flat roofing costs in Hogpits Bottom can range from £2,000 to £10,000 or more, depending on the size of the roof and the type of materials used.
Roofing Tiles and Costs
Roofing tiles can range from £30 to £150 per square meter, depending on the type and quality of the tiles.
Gutters and Roofing Costs
Gutters are an essential part of your roofing system, and their cost can range from £500 to £2,000, depending on the type and quality of the gutters.
